Dr Ronald J Kalchik, DO - Medicare Family Practice in Zanesville, OH

Dr Ronald J Kalchik, DO is a medicare enrolled "Family Medicine" physician in Zanesville, Ohio. He went to Michigan State University College Of Osteopathic Medicine and graduated in 1985 and has 39 years of diverse experience with area of expertise as Family Practice. He is a member of the group practice Muskingum Valley Health Centers and his current practice location is 200 N Maysville Ave, Zanesville, Ohio. You can reach out to his office (for appointments etc.) via phone at (740) 455-3112.

Dr Ronald J Kalchik is licensed to practice in Ohio (license number 34004852) and he also participates in the medicare program. He accepts medicare assignments (which means he accepts the Medicare-approved amount; you will not be billed for any more than the Medicare deductible and coinsurance) and his NPI Number is 1043200249.

Medicare Reassignments

Some practitioners may not bill the customers directly but medicare billing happens through clinics / group practice / hospitals where the provider works. Medicare reassignment of benefits is a mechanism by which practitioners allow third parties to bill and receive payment for medicare services performed by them. Dr Ronald J Kalchik allows following entities to bill medicare on his behalf.

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Dr Ronald J Kalchik is enrolled with medicare and thus, if eligible, can prescribe medicare part D drugs to patients with medicare part D benefits.
